About The Lost Cube

The Lost Cube is a challenging platformer which takes inspiration from classic titles such as Super Meat Boy and Celeste. The story unravels in a small village nestled somewhere in northern Europe. Each day, a special melody is played upon a magical guitar bringing prosperity upon the land.

One day the magical red cube that holds its power goes missing and it is the quest of one brave adventurer to retrieve it and restore life to his village. You play as Ulrik, a somewhat ordinary hero on a mission. You have no weapons, so you must jump or dodge your way out of trouble. Your agility will be tested to the limit as you face a barrage of enemies over 60 levels and 2 boss fights all the while constantly avoiding unforgiving traps.


Features
The Lost cube will test your patience as you navigate 60 handcrafted levels spread through a variety of seasons. Each season has its own unique theme and enemies which will prove to be an engaging challenge. You will need great focus and a hint of luck to avoid the enemies attacks and reclaim your village from its dismal state.
  • Experience a change of pace and challenge yourself in endless-runner style gameplay.
  • Collect achievements by collecting guitar picks, keeping your death count low, and speedrunning your way through the levels.
  • Lose yourself in the ambience of a silent world as you face a variety of dynamic environments.
  • Immersive atmospheric sound effects and warm guitar melodies.

The Lost Cube is a challenging indie platformer developed by Red Mount Media and published by JanduSoft that places a heavy emphasis on precision movement, timing, and persistence. The game tells a simple but evocative story centered on a small village that once thrived thanks to the power of a mystical artifact known as the red cube. This cube was connected to a magical melody performed by the protagonist, Ulrik, whose guitar helped maintain the life force sustaining the community. When the cube suddenly disappears, the village begins to lose its vitality, and Ulrik sets out on a dangerous journey to retrieve the stolen relic and restore harmony to his home. Although the narrative remains minimal throughout the experience, it provides enough context to motivate the player’s adventure through a series of treacherous environments. The gameplay is built almost entirely around precision platforming mechanics. Ulrik does not carry weapons or engage in traditional combat, which means that every obstacle must be overcome through careful movement and skillful navigation.
